Mukhtar Waza visits pellet victims in Kulgam

ISLAMABAD,(MILLAT+APP): A delegation of Hurriyet leaders,
in occupied Kashmir, visited different areas of Kulgam district to
express solidarity with the families of martyrs and pellet
victims.
According to Kashmir Media Service, the delegation led by
Mukhtar Ahmad Waza demanded immediate halt on the use of the
lethal weapons.
Mukhtar Ahmad Waza saluted the sacrifices of Kashmiri
people.
The Hurriyet leader on the occasion said that the pellet gun
had created mayhem in valley, but the puppet regime was
indifferent to the miseries of the pellet victims. He appealed to
the international community and human rights organizations to stop
the use of lethal weapons against peaceful protestors in the
occupied territory.
